Cotto Martinez had a live gate of 4.7 million and a buy rate of 337K - at the time that was considered a failure. http://www.espn.com/boxing/story/_/...o-martinez-promotors-say-pay-per-views-subpar
Guaranteed purses for that fight were 9 million Cotto 6 million Martinez, total 15 million GGG 2.5 Jacobs 1.75 total 4.25. Million. Gate plus 6 million PPV revenue I'm sure they covered everything and made some extra change
That's what some people don't understand. It isn't simply the numbers that dictate a successful PPV, it's whether it made or lost money. A few of floyd's last fights sold big, but STILL lost money due to purse requirements. 3G v Lemieux sold 150K, but that made a little bit of money. Sure, numbers were below what they wanted, but a positive return is still a positive return.
